Switzerland - Food and Non-Alcoholic Beverages Nominal Expenditure
Since 2014, Switzerland Food and Non-Alcoholic Beverages Nominal Expenditure rose 1.8% year on year. At €28,082 in 2019, the country was number 11 among other countries in Food and Non-Alcoholic Beverages Nominal Expenditure. Switzerland is overtaken by Belgium, which was number 10 with €29,537 and is followed by Sweden at €25,837. Germany topped the ranking with €185,876 in 2019, that is a growth of 2.7% versus 2018. France, Italy and United Kingdom resp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Iceland witnessed the best average annual growth at +7.4% per year, while Cyprus was the worst growing country at -1.6% per year.
